Khang V.

If you're craving for an amazing and well-made crepe, made from fresh and vegan ingredients which leave you feeling refreshed and rejuvenated after eating, go to Crepe Bistro now! It has been one of my best-kept secrets place to go for the past 8 years. Highly recommend you give this store a try! I haven't tried all of the items on their menu yet but my favorites are avocado, royal and Italian for savory crepes. For sweet crepes, sweet works and French affection will have your heart. Any of their smoothies are top notch, but I especially enjoy the Green Goddess one. Crepe Bistro is conveniently located off Bascom Rd exit on 880 Highway in Santa Clara. It looks modest from the outside looking in, flanked by a laundromat and a copy center. There are a decent number of street parkings available in front of the store and it tends not to be crowded. I can always and easily find parkings every single time I come here. Crepe Bistro has everything you need for a great and heathy vegan meal. Their selection ranges from savory crepes to sweet crepes, salads to açaí bowls and yummy smoothies. Their prices are reasonable and their portions are HUGE! Usually I split my food with another friend as we can't never finish ours. The store is well lit, nicely decorated, neat and clean! It's a self-serve type of restaurant. After you order, you'll receive a buzzer which lets you know when your order is ready. You'll grab water, utensils and napkins at the self serve station, then pick a seat of your choice. They have a side seating section which features artworks from local artists. I always enjoy a slow weekend here eating crepes and look at those amazing artworks. If you have your dog with you, opt for the cute outdoor seating area. You also clean up your dishes and trash upon finishing. Their crepes are what really set them apart !! The crepes are made to perfection, right amount of flavor and brings you to heaven with every bite! I always feel full yet refreshed and rejuvenated after eating such fulfilling and well-made food! The staff is also very friendly and accommodating here. Overall, this is one of my favorite restaurants anytime I crave for something healthy yet fulfilling. Highly recommended!

What kind of vegan cheese is used?

Cheddar or mozzarella depending on the availability From Vevan brand

Do you have any gluten-free crêpes?

Yes, they do. And they're really awesome.

Do you have outdoor seating?

Yes they do

What kind of cooking oil is used?

Sunflower

Do they take reservations?

It’s first come first serve :)

Do you take Apple Pay?

Yes we do :)

Do they use soy?

I saw that they have a tofu scramble, so yes.

Does your crepe dough contain eggs?

All the crepes are vegan and therefore no eggs or dairy.

Do you serve gluten free crepes?

Yes we do we can make all our creases gf if you ask us to

Do they have WiFi?

Yes we do :)
